]> www.infradead.org Git - users/hch/misc.git/commit
md/raid1: don't wait for Faulty rdev in wait_blocked_rdev()
authorYu Kuai <yukuai3@huawei.com>
Thu, 31 Oct 2024 03:31:12 +0000 (11:31 +0800)
committerSong Liu <song@kernel.org>
Wed, 6 Nov 2024 00:08:39 +0000 (16:08 -0800)
commitff31a7ef2b13aae27203d7fc29280ab0a2f8bf18
treebbecfd3f1eed48e66094e4d67715444729c78a27
parent88ed59c4cc6c2dbdf03345bce54e0d7a272937bc
md/raid1: don't wait for Faulty rdev in wait_blocked_rdev()

Faulty rdev should never be accessed anymore, hence there is no point to
wait for bad block to be acknowledged in this case while handling write
request.

Signed-off-by: Yu Kuai <yukuai3@huawei.com>
Tested-by: Mariusz Tkaczyk <mariusz.tkaczyk@linux.intel.com>
Link: https://lore.kernel.org/r/20241031033114.3845582-6-yukuai1@huaweicloud.com
Signed-off-by: Song Liu <song@kernel.org>
drivers/md/raid1.c